public ActionResult Create(trip_types type) { var trip_types = new trip_types(); var dic = new Dictionary <string, string>(); foreach (string lang in BLL.GlobalData.Languages) { dic.Add(lang, Request.Form["name[" + lang + "]"]); } trip_types.name = JsonConvert.SerializeObject(dic); db.trip_types.Add(trip_types); db.SaveChanges(); if (Request.IsAjaxRequest()) { var res = new { type = "success", message = "Save Success" }; return(Json(res)); } return(RedirectToAction("Index")); //if (Request.IsAjaxRequest()) //{ // var res = new { type = "error", message = "Error while save !" }; // return Json(res); //} //return View(trip_types); }
public ActionResult Edit([Bind(Include = "Name,id")] trip_types type) { var trip_types = new trip_types(); var dic = new Dictionary <string, string>(); foreach (string lang in BLL.GlobalData.Languages) { dic.Add(lang, Request.Form["name[" + lang + "]"]); } //dic.Add("ar", Request.Form["name[ar]"]); trip_types.name = JsonConvert.SerializeObject(dic); trip_types.id = int.Parse(Request.Form["id"]); db.Entry(trip_types).State = EntityState.Modified; db.SaveChanges(); if (Request.IsAjaxRequest()) { var res = new { type = "success", message = "Save Success" }; return(Json(res)); } return(RedirectToAction("Index")); if (Request.IsAjaxRequest()) { var res = new { type = "error", message = "Error while save !" }; return(Json(res)); } return(View(trip_types)); }
public ActionResult DeleteConfirmed(int id) { trip_types trip_types = db.trip_types.Find(id); db.trip_types.Remove(trip_types); db.SaveChanges(); return(RedirectToAction("Index")); }
public ActionResult Edit([Bind(Include = "id,name")] trip_types trip_types) { if (ModelState.IsValid) { db.Entry(trip_types).State = EntityState.Modified; db.SaveChanges(); return(RedirectToAction("Index")); } return(View(trip_types)); }
public ActionResult Create([Bind(Include = "id,name")] trip_types trip_types) { if (ModelState.IsValid) { db.trip_types.Add(trip_types); db.SaveChanges(); return(RedirectToAction("Index")); } return(View(trip_types)); }
public ActionResult DeleteConfirmed(int id) { trip_types trip_types = db.trip_types.Find(id); db.trip_types.Remove(trip_types); db.SaveChanges(); if (Request.IsAjaxRequest()) { var res = new { type = "success", message = "Deleted Success" }; return(Json(res)); } return(RedirectToAction("Index")); }
// GET: Addreesees/Edit/5 public ActionResult Edit(int?id) { if (id == null) { return(new HttpStatusCodeResult(HttpStatusCode.BadRequest)); } trip_types trip_types = db.trip_types.Find(id); if (trip_types == null) { return(HttpNotFound()); } return(View(trip_types)); }